瀏覽代碼

Merge pull request #4008 from Daxode/wasm-quality-of-life

Quality of Life changes to wgpu/js
Laytan 1 年之前
父節點
當前提交
500c117312
共有 2 個文件被更改,包括 3 次插入6 次删除
  1. 2 0
      vendor/wasm/js/events.odin
  2. 1 6
      vendor/wgpu/wgpu.odin

+ 2 - 0
vendor/wasm/js/events.odin

@@ -33,6 +33,7 @@ Event_Kind :: enum u32 {
 	Submit,
 	Blur,
 	Change,
+	HashChange,
 	Select,
 
 	Animation_Start,
@@ -112,6 +113,7 @@ event_kind_string := [Event_Kind]string{
 	.Submit       = "submit",
 	.Blur         = "blur",
 	.Change       = "change",
+	.HashChange   = "hashchange",
 	.Select       = "select",
 
 	.Animation_Start     = "animationstart",

+ 1 - 6
vendor/wgpu/wgpu.odin

@@ -716,12 +716,7 @@ BufferDescriptor :: struct {
 	mappedAtCreation: b32,
 }
 
-Color :: struct {
-	r: f64,
-	g: f64,
-	b: f64,
-	a: f64,
-}
+Color :: [4]f64
 
 CommandBufferDescriptor :: struct {
 	nextInChain: ^ChainedStruct,